#f13600 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#f13600 is composed of 94.5% red, 21.2%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 77.6% magenta, 100%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 13.4 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 47.3%. #f13600 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6c00 with #e30000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3300.

#f13600 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#f13600 has RGB values of R:241, G:54,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.78, Y:1,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 15808000.

Shades and Tints of #f13600
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060100 is the darkest color, while #fff4f1 is the lightest one.
